Should we rethink Liberal Arts education?

Silicon Valley veteran & successful venture capitalist Vinod Khosla argues that it is time for us to rethink liberal arts and humanities education from a more contemporary and technological centric lens, to make it more useful in the future. Are Charter Schools the New Subprime Mortgages?

Preston Green (University of Conneticut), Bruce Baker (Rutgers), Joseph Oluwole (Montcliar State University) and Julie Mead (University of Wisconssin, Madison) published a research report today that wonders if there is a “charter school bubble” which will lead to a subprime mortgage like crisis.  [Interview with Preston Green + Study] Continue reading Are Charter Schools the New Subprime Mortgages?
